Output ddbb808c77035b4fbec4598bd1e825e3e57dd097d47e68bf933eb63103068d78:1

value
1700000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9baa2d6c69396f69755030912499c152bb845afa OP_EQUAL
address
3Ft6XQuWJurM5628s1WyQuSbPUZ7d2WYxZ
transaction
ddbb808c77035b4fbec4598bd1e825e3e57dd097d47e68bf933eb63103068d78
spent
true